Multi-Grammy Award-winning My Block/Columbia recording artists Mary Mary have had an amazing whirlwind 2011 thus far. This year saw the release of their critically acclaimed sixth studio album, Something Big; they garnered the prestigious ASCAP Golden Note Award, a top BET Award, and were recently nominated for double Soul Train Awards for their chart topping single “Walking;” they completed a highly successful tour with co-headliners Bebe & CeCe Winans; and announced exciting new partnerships with The American Red Cross and Pillsbury; all in addition to several high-profile national television appearances. To add yet another dash of excitement to this year’s major successes, the inspirational duo has just announced their “Have a Mary Mary Christmas” Tour, kicking off December 8th in Austin, Texas. The opening act will be R&B acappella group Committed, the second-season winner of NBC’s “The Sing-Off” reality competition.

Something Big continues to receive critical acclaim garnering 6 top Stellar Award nominations. Something Big received nods for CD of the Year and Contemporary CD of the Year; while their hit single,” Walking,” was recognized in the Urban/Inspirational Single or Performance of the Year. The ladies were also nominated for Artist of the Year, Group/Duo of the Year and Contemporary Group/Duo of the Year.

The 27th Annual Stellar Awards, gospel music’s biggest night, will be held January 14, 2012 in Nashville, and is set to air in national syndication from January 21-February 26 2012 on The Gospel Music Channel and local markets around the country.

Mary Mary’s Christmas album, A Mary Mary Christmas, was released back in 2006 to rave reviews. The album boasts a beautiful blend of traditional Christmas classics along with original material, including songs highlighting the uniqueness of Christmas on the West Coast, such as “California Christmas.” The album quickly became a seasonal favorite, but fan appreciation will be taken to another level with the live performance element, showcasing how sisters Erica and Tina Campbell celebrate the Christmas season.

The “Have a Mary Mary Christmas” Tour will focus primarily on the Southwest and the West Coast, hitting major cities such as Austin, Houston, Dallas, Oklahoma City, Phoenix, Las Vegas, Los Angeles, Oakland, and Seattle. The tour’s December 8th kick-off comes right on the heels of the Do Something Big initiative – a contest hosted by Mary Mary, encouraging churches across the U.S. to “do something big” in and for their communities. The contest winners will be announced on December 6th. The winners will be treated to a full Mary Mary concert at their church and a special breakfast for their community. The contest was created in conjunction with Mary Mary’s recent partnership with Pillsbury to launch new frozen breakfast products, and their new role as the voices behind the catchy Pillsbury jingle, “Rhythm of a New Morning.”

Mary Mary has many blessings to celebrate this holiday season. The duo just taped an incomparable performance of “Optimistic,” the Sounds of Blackness classic, for BET’s upcoming broadcast of ‘Black Girls Rock’ (airing November 6th). They also appeared on ‘The Wendy Williams Show’ in early October, discussing the Pillsbury partnership and the Do Something Big contest. In addition to their professional accomplishments, Erica and her husband, producer/songwriter Warryn Campbell, are expecting their third child in the new year.
